Choosing the ideal power source depends greatly on the task scope and workplace. The table below details the primary differences between corded, cordless, and pneumatic systems.
| Feature | Corded Electric | Cordless (Battery) | Pneumatic (Air)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Power Output | High and constant | High (enhancing quickly) | Extremely high for weight |
| Portability | Restricted by cable length | Exceptional (anywhere) | Moderate (connected to a hose) |
| Runtime | Unlimited | Restricted by battery capacity | Restricted by air compressor |
| Maintenance | Low | Low (battery care required) | Moderate (oil and wetness checks) |
| Best Used For | Heavy stationary workshop usage | General DIY, roof, redesigning | Framing, roof, automotive work |
As soon as holes are drilled and fasteners are ready, forming and cutting materials needs specialized machinery. Choosing the right cutting tool depends entirely on the material and the cut's complexity.
The portable workhorse of the task website. A circular saw makes fast, straight cuts in lumber, plywood, and sheet items. It is a vital possession for framing and decking.
Designed for making precise crosscuts and miter cuts at numerous angles. Anybody setting up crown molding, baseboards, or building photo frames relies heavily on a miter saw for clean, repeatable accuracy.
Unlike circular saws, jigsaws utilize a thin, reciprocating blade to cut curves, intricate shapes, and circles out of wood, metal, and plastic.
Attaining a professional surface needs correct sanding. Random orbital sanders eliminate material quickly without leaving heavy swirl marks, preparing surface areas for paint or stain.

Blade selection depends on the material and the wanted surface. Typically, blades with fewer teeth (e.g., 24 teeth) cut faster and are ideal for rough framing lumber. Blades with more teeth (e.g., 60+ teeth) produce slower, much cleaner cuts appropriate for plywood, trim, and great woodworking.
